Senior Java Developer

Senior Java Developer


Remote | 2700 - 3000 USD


- (Удаленный формат работы из любой точки Беларуси или офис в Гомеле)

- Уровень заработной платы на руки: 2700-3000 USD.


📌Responsibilities:

- Development and maintenance of high-load Java applications.

- Participation in application architecture design.

- Writing clean, maintainable, and efficient code.

- Optimizing application performance.

- Integration with external APIs and third-party services.

- Writing unit and integration tests.

- Participating in code reviews.

- Working in a team using Agile/Scrum methodologies.

- Documenting code and development processes.


📌Requirements:

- 5+ years of Java development experience.

- Strong knowledge of Java Core (collections, multithreading, IO, exceptions, etc.).

- Experience with Spring Framework (Spring Boot, Spring MVC, Spring Data, Spring Security).

- Knowledge of SQL and experience with relational databases (PostgreSQL, MySQL, Oracle, etc.).

- Knowledge of Kafka, RabbitMQ, or other message brokers.

- Experience with ORM (Hibernate, JPA).

- Knowledge of REST API and experience in developing web services.

- Experience with version control systems (Git).

- Understanding of OOP principles, SOLID, and design patterns.

- Basic knowledge of Docker and CI/CD.

- Teamwork and communication skills.


📌Conditions:

- Work in a modern IT company with interesting projects.

- Flexible working hours and remote work opportunities.

- Competitive salary (discussed during the interview).

- Official employment and social benefits.

- Opportunities for professional growth and company-sponsored training.

- Modern office with comfortable working conditions.

- Corporate events and team-building activities.


Контакты: @recruitment_hrteam



Report Page